The selection process includes submitting an application, validation of the forms, pre-selection of the candidates, interviews, verifying the documents, final section and contract. Only applicants that meet the stated requirements can be chosen.

What stages the HR recruitment process?

The HR recruitment process typically includes stages such as job analysis and description, candidate sourcing, screening and interviewing, selection and offers, and onboarding. Each stage is designed to attract, assess, and hire the best-fit candidates for the organization's needs.

What is behavioral selection?

Behavioral selection is a process in which individuals are more likely to survive and reproduce due to their specific behaviors. It is a key mechanism in evolution where certain behavioral traits are favored because they increase an individual's fitness in their environment. This process can lead to the development of behaviors that are advantageous for survival and reproduction over time.

What are the most critical steps in the selection process?

The most critical steps in the selection process include defining job requirements and criteria, sourcing candidates through various channels, screening resumes to identify qualified applicants, and conducting interviews to assess skills and fit. Additionally, reference checks and assessments can provide further insights into a candidate's suitability. Finally, making a decision based on a combination of qualifications, cultural fit, and team dynamics is essential for selecting the right candidate.

What are the 4 steps of perceptual process in order?

The four steps of the perceptual process are selection, organization, interpretation, and response. First, selection involves focusing on specific stimuli from the environment. Next, organization entails structuring these selected stimuli into a coherent pattern. Finally, interpretation involves assigning meaning to the organized stimuli, leading to a response based on that understanding.
